    Grass Cay is an island of the United States Virgin Islands. It is located between St. Thomas and St. John. It is approximately 1.6 miles long by ⅛ mile wide. There is no permanent human habitation

    Steven Cay is a small scrub-covered and rocky Caribbean island, about 28 feet high and situated 0.5 miles west of Cruz Bay on Saint John in the United States Virgin Islands. It is a popular destination for snorkelers and scuba divers.

    Mingo Cay is a rugged, uninhabited, 48-acre island in the United States Virgin Islands. North of the Pillsbury Sound and measuring 0.7 miles long, it is located 2 miles northwest of the island of St. John and 2 miles northeast of the island of St. Thomas.
